The Construction Contract form download for ay 2018-19 in Ohio serves as a comprehensive agreement template between a contractor and an owner for construction projects. This form outlines the scope of work, work site details, necessary permits, soil conditions, insurance requirements, and provisions for changes to the scope of work. It delineates payment structures, whether cost-plus or fixed fee, and includes stipulations for late payments, defaults, and warranty terms. Today, many industry-standard construction contracts contain a “correction period,” which is a period of time (typically one year) following final project completion during which an owner may require the contractor to return to the job site and correct defective work at the contractor's expense.

Section 153.67 | Announcing contracts available for professional design or design-build services. Each public authority planning to contract for professional design services or design-build services shall publicly announce all contracts available from it for such services.

Effective June 14, 2021, Ohio Revised Code 2305.06 requires parties to assert breach of contracts claims for written contracts within six (6) years after the cause of action accrues.
